Problem N
— limit 5 seconds
The votes are in! Mathematicians world-wide have been polled, and each has chosen their favorite number between 1 and 1000. Your goal is to tally the votes and determine what the most popular number is.
If there is a tie for the greatest number of votes, choose the smallest number with that many votes.
Input
Input will start with a single line containing the number of test cases, between 1 and 100 inclusive. For each test case, there will be a single line giving the number of votes V , 1 ≤ V ≤ 1000. Following that line will be V lines, each with a single integer vote between 1 and 1000.

#include <iostream>
#include <cstring>
#include <cstdio>
using namespace std;
void acc()
{
ios::sync_with_stdio(false);
cin.tie(0);
}
int a[1210];
int main()
{
acc();
int t;
cin>>t;
while(t--)
{
int ans = 0, mtime = -1;
memset(a, 0, sizeof(a));
int n;
cin>>n;
while(n--)
{
int x;
cin >> x;
a[x]++;
if(a[x] > mtime)
{
ans = x;
mtime = a[x];
}
else if(a[x] == mtime && x < ans)
{
ans = x;
}
}
cout<<ans<<endl;
}
return 0;
}
